The Standardized Precipitation Index (SPI) November 2017 - January 2018

The Standardized Precipitation Index (SPI) is a drought index that only considers precipitation. SPI is a probability index of rainfall data where the negative index indicates a moderate dry condition of a positive index for wet conditions. SPI can be used to monitor conditions on various time scales. This time-scale flexibility allows SPI to be used for short-term agricultural and long-term applications for hydrology.
